A peer-to-peer payment service that allows users to send and receive money digitally through a mobile app, often used for splitting bills, paying friends, and making purchases at participating merchants. The platform processes financial transactions and maintains detailed payment histories, making its privacy and user agreement policies critical for understanding how personal financial data is collected, shared, and protected. Given the sensitive nature of financial information and transaction data involved, these policies directly impact user privacy rights and financial security protections.

The agreement reserves broad account closure authority to Venmo without requiring a specified cause or advance warning, which could affect access to funds held in a Venmo balance.

The policy authorizes collection of sensitive financial identifiers and transaction content that, in combination, create a detailed profile of a user's financial behavior and relationships.
